This review explores redox mechanisms, electrode architectures, and electrolyte strategies for enhancing performance, with a focus on Li, Na, K anodes and beyond. Advances in computational and experimental studies are discussed, highlighting key issues and future research directions to address scalability and improve stability, making Se-based batteries promising candidates for sustainable energy storage.
